Bob,
Thanks for asking! The link is a referral link and yes, Amazon will throw a few penny's our way to help keep this site running.
A few things of note:
a. If you shop Amazon regularly, it's a great way to support this site.
b. It costs the Amazon shopper nothing extra to use the link -- same prices with or without the affiliate link.
c. You can also copy the link and bookmark it so you don't not have to visit here before shopping on Amazon.
You can tell when you are using our affiliate link by the FARMALLCUBCOL-20 in the URL.
